Ingredients for Success
The key components of this jelly include fresh strawberries, sugar, lemon juice, and pectin. Each ingredient plays a vital role in achieving the perfect consistency and flavor.
Fresh strawberries provide the fruity base, while lemon juice adds a touch of acidity that balances the sweetness. Pectin is essential for thickening, ensuring the jelly sets beautifully.

Storing Your Jelly
Once the jelly has completed its cooking cycle, carefully pour it into sterilized jars. Sealing the jars properly is essential for preserving freshness.
Store the jelly in the refrigerator for up to three weeks, or process it in a water bath for longer shelf life. Enjoying homemade jelly has never been easier!

Easy Bread Machine Strawberry Jelly Recipe

This strawberry jelly is made with fresh strawberries, sugar, and pectin, cooked in a bread machine for convenience. The recipe takes about 1 hour and yields approximately 4 cups of jelly.
Ingredients
- 4 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and mashed
- 1/4 cup lemon juice
- 5 cups granulated sugar
- 1 package (1.75 oz) fruit pectin (like Sure-Jell)
- 1/2 cup water
Instructions
- Prepare the Strawberries: Hull and mash the strawberries in a bowl until you have a chunky puree.
- Mix Ingredients: In the bread machine pan, combine the mashed strawberries, lemon juice, and water. Stir in the fruit pectin until well mixed.
- Add Sugar: Close the lid and set the bread machine to the jam or jelly setting. Once it starts, gradually add the sugar, ensuring it dissolves completely.
- Cook: Allow the bread machine to run its full cycle, which usually takes about 1 hour.
- Jar the Jelly: Once the cycle is complete, carefully pour the hot jelly into sterilized jars. Seal them with lids and let them cool to room temperature.
- Store: Refrigerate the jelly for up to 3 weeks or process in a water bath for longer shelf life.
Cook and Prep Times
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 1 hour
- Total Time: 1 hour 15 minutes
